Introduction to Muis Marine Surveys

In a maritime environment where accuracy and transparency are paramount, Muis Marine Surveys has established itself as a reliable and precise force during its first decade of operations. Based in Belgium, the company has provided marine inspection services ranging from France to Norway, covering the strategic ARA region (Antwerp-Rotterdam-Amsterdam). This article explores how Muis Marine Surveys has maintained its standards of trust and precision to become an essential pillar for the maritime industry in Europe.

Since its founding in 2015 by Mark Muis, an expert in the liquid cargo sector at the Port of Rotterdam, the company has grown significantly, evolving from an independent provider to a trusted technical partner in major European ports. The primary aim of Muis Marine Surveys is simple: to offer impartial and independent inspection services, thus reducing commercial risk and supporting reliable maritime logistics. Key Services and their Impact on the Industry

The range of services offered by Muis Marine Surveys is broad and technical, designed to address various critical needs in the maritime field. Their key services are essential for maintaining confidence in critical operations and focus on ensuring that all parties involved have access to accurate and independent reports.

  • Verification of quantity and quality of fuel: This service is crucial for bunkering operations. Conflicts in this area are common, and Muis Marine Surveys offers independent verification of delivered and received quantities, ensuring they match the Bunker Delivery Note (BDN) and avoiding claims for out-of-spec fuel.
  • Vessel condition inspections at the beginning and end of charter periods: These detailed reports, supported by photographic evidence, serve as reference records in charter party agreements and significantly reduce the risk of post-charter disputes.
  • Supervision of cargo handling and management: Ensuring compliance with international regulations strengthens confidence in the integrity and safe transit of valuable goods.

Innovation and Precision in Transshipment Supervision

In a rapidly evolving sector, Muis Marine Surveys has implemented advanced protocols for ship-to-ship (STS) and barge transshipment supervision. This service is essential in complex transfer operations, where safety and environmental compliance are paramount. Direct supervision by experienced inspectors minimizes associated risks and ensures appropriate guidelines are followed.

The company’s role in loss control is equally critical. During crucial loading phases, the Muis Marine Surveys team identifies potential discrepancies and ensures adherence to standard procedures. This independent on-site presence allows all parties to trust the reported figures and operational compliance, making a significant difference in risk management.
